A Devastating Loss

Steven Mattaboni, a 38-year-old father of two, was participating in a friendly spearfishing competition when he suffered a fatal shark attack. The circumstances surrounding the incident are particularly heartbreaking. Mattaboni, an experienced diver and fisherman, was on the surface, just 20 meters away from his friend's boat, when a five-meter great white shark struck.

Looking Ahead

The investigation into this tragic event is ongoing, with WA Police preparing a report for the coroner. The Department of Primary Industries and Regional Development is also involved, working with local authorities to gather more information.
